Definition

  1. to permit someone to participate in an activity, such as a game or business venture

    • At the party, we decided to cut her in, so we included her in the plans.

    • If you have a profitable deal, you should consider cutting your friend in on it.

    • He wants to cut me in on his new business venture, but I need more information to consider.
